Low Calorie Snacks for Weightloss 😍😋

Here are some healthy snacks that can help keep you full for longer due to their high fiber, protein, or healthy fat content:

1. Greek Yogurt with Berries and Chia Seeds

Why It Keeps You Full: Greek yogurt is rich in protein, and chia seeds provide fiber and omega-3s, while berries add natural sweetness and fiber.

• Ingredients: ½ cup plain Greek yogurt + 1 tablespoon chia seeds + ½ cup mixed berries.

• Calories: ~180 calories

2. Hard-Boiled Eggs

Why It Keeps You Full: Eggs are a great source of protein and healthy fats, which keep you feeling full for longer.

• Ingredients: 2 hard-boiled eggs.

• Calories: ~140 calories

3. Apple Slices with Almond Butter

Why It Keeps You Full: Apples provide fiber, while almond butter adds protein and healthy fats, making it a filling combination.

• Ingredients: 1 medium apple + 1 tablespoon almond butter.

• Calories: ~150 calories

4. Hummus and Veggie Sticks

Why It Keeps You Full: Hummus is rich in protein and healthy fats, and pairing it with high-fiber veggies like cucumbers, carrots, or bell peppers keeps you satisfied.

• Ingredients: 2 tablespoons hummus + sliced veggies (cucumbers, carrots, bell peppers).

• Calories: ~100-150 calories

5. Avocado on Whole Grain Crackers

• Why It Keeps You Full: Avocados are full of fiber and healthy fats, and whole grain crackers provide complex carbs, which keep you feeling full longer.

• Ingredients: ½ avocado, mashed + 4-5 whole grain crackers.

• Calories: ~150 calories

6. Nuts and Seeds Mix

• Why It Keeps You Full: Nuts and seeds are packed with healthy fats, protein, and fiber, making them a satisfying snack.

• Ingredients: ¼ cup mixed nuts and seeds (almonds, walnuts, sunflower seeds).

• Calories: ~200 calories

7. Oatmeal with Almonds

• Why It Keeps You Full: Oats provide slow-digesting carbs and fiber, while almonds add healthy fats and protein, both of which keep hunger at bay.

• Ingredients: ½ cup cooked oatmeal + 1 tablespoon almonds.

• Calories: ~150-200 calories

These snacks are not only healthy and delicious but also designed to keep you full for longer due to their combination of fiber, protein, and healthy fats.
